Top Tips for Effective Vehicle Maintenance
Proper vehicle maintenance is key to ensuring longevity and performance. Regular upkeep not only enhances safety but can also save you significant repair costs in the long run.
Create a Maintenance Schedule
One of the most effective ways to maintain your vehicle is to create a regular maintenance schedule. This should include oil changes, filter replacements, tire rotations, and brake inspections. Following manufacturer recommendations can keep your vehicle running smoothly.
Check Fluid Levels Regularly
Fluids play a crucial role in vehicle operation. Regularly check engine oil, coolant, brake fluid, transmission fluid, and windshield washer fluid levels. Keeping these fluids topped off can prevent overheating and mechanical failures.
Inspect Tires and Brakes
Tires and brakes are vital for safe driving. Regularly inspect tire pressure and tread depth. Ensuring your brakes are in good condition can prevent hazardous situations. Rotate your tires as per the schedule to ensure even wear.
Keep Your Car Clean
While it might seem trivial, keeping your car clean both inside and out can prevent damage. Regular washing removes dirt and grime that can lead to rust and corrosion. Additionally, cleaning the interior helps maintain the vehicle's value.
